You were framed and incarcerated. Learn to survive in prison. Explore every inch and exploit any weakness. Manipulate and scheme. Make friends (or foes) with fellow inmates and with their help, break out of prison.

Playtime: 2163 minutes
Wonderful game. A very nice surprise. It's a "Disco Elysium-like" game (hard to believe i didn't see comments comparing the two games) with a appealing story and lore with a lot of fresh and fun mechanics. It's perfectly possible to avoid combat with a non-combatant character but in normal difficult it's also hard to push on the main quests, you need to think and plan, and i really like the struggle that it causes between brive someone to advance the story or mantain your stats high buying good food and taking care of the character. A very well implemented RPG-survival hybrid (my top genres so what else can i ask for?) It's not a sandbox or a prison simulator, and there is a time limit (a great decision I think). The game is story and text focused. Keep this in mind. But you have a ton of stuff to do (if you find it and you are capable to figure out how to do it and what kind of quests accept based in your character skills) and the freedom of choice is real and abundant. It also reminds me of Roadwarden, another hidden gem with similar approach at how it tells you the story. A very fun and interesting game if you don't mind get frustrated sometimes by things not going as you expected (or playing in easy for a more casual style maybe, i didn't try it).

Playtime: 2040 minutes
[b]TLDR:[/b] You have 21 days to complete the story or you lose. The game wastes your time at every turn, then blames you for failing. This game is so overtuned and annoying (yes, even on Eden Mode, as the developer keeps responding to every single negative review). I don't even care how it ends anymore, I'm so done. The developer keeps insisting they want you to have a sense of urgency and that's why they limit your story to 21 days only, but then they turn around and do things like adding arbitrary timers when you thought you'd brought all the items you needed, i.e. "oh you brought the 3 required items, but it's not that simple. Now roll the dice until you get a total of 500 points." [b]Example (no spoilers):[/b] On one escape route, you've used multiple days of preparation just to be able to access the area in the first place, then you get to the final part and are told that you need a lot of energy or you can't proceed. What if it's 3am and you don't have time to rest, and you don't have energy items in your desk? Oh well, wait another day of your very short window of opportunity. The next night when you come back and are more prepared, you use all your energy only to find out there's a random boss fight at the end, and you had zero prior warning. Hope you specced into strength and have combat perks. If not, F you. The game swings wildly from having way, WAY too many resources, to having too little of everything. Also really [i]loved[/i] the part (this is sarcasm btw) where I was [spoiler]stuck in lockdown in my cell for 2 whole days during the last week.[/spoiler] I mean, do we care about the 21 day limit, or don't we? I don't, I'm done with this game.
